Same problem here, exactly. Editing xorg.conf in recovery shell changing 
"fglrx" to "ati" didn't help either.
Temporary fixed by removing fglrx, xorg and xserver-xorg-video-ati, changing 
xorg.conf to xorg.conf.old and then reinstalling xorg and 
xserver-xorg-video-ati.
It worked, but not perfectly. No Compiz, color contrast sharply decreased, some 
problems with standard Ubuntu effects. Well, yet it's working... God,  I was 
much better with fglrx. Tryed to install it again through "Additional Drivers", 
but got xorg segmentation fault one more time.
Please fix it *crying* 
Gor a rare radeon HD 4570... it seemes nothing works properly with it except 
fglrx.
May be, the problem is in fglrx package? Doing aticonfig --initial I got a 
message about missing lib libglx.so too, but it isn't missing, it can be found 
in /usr/lib/xorg/modules/extensions.
